This compact hillside garden sits at the Gaia end of the great double-deck iron bridge across the Douro, offering one of the finest panoramas of Porto's historic centre. Sloping lawns and palm trees frame a view that takes in the cathedral hill, the tumbling old town, river traffic and the bridge itself. The upper deck of the bridge, now used by the city metro, is reached directly from the garden, and at sunset the terraces fill with people watching the light change over the water and the rooftops opposite.
